I haven't looked at this code in detail, but it seems this resetting could be done in tearDown() of the test cases rather than complicating the tests with try/finally?

Just a JUnit FYI... tearDown is called after _each_ testXXX method, so if the reset is needed in the middle of a testXXX then try/finally makes sense (though separating into different test methods would be better IMO).
